1: Electric Gerber Centrifuge Machine (equipment)

PURPOSE:

Gerber Centrifuges are manufactured for chemical analysis on dairy products.


Butter fat content determination is an essential analytical procedure in the dairy
industry. Given the principle of butterfat analysis, Gerber centrifuge becomes
basic equipment in the process hence basic equipment in every laboratory.
Gerber Centrifuges are designed to meet very high safety standards. In every
centrifuge, you will find the following features:

 Gerber centrifuges come in different capacities (18, 12, 24, etc.)

 Each machine comes with a motor that has elastic bearing feature to
ensure smooth run. The centrifuge also comes with anti-vibrator pads to
ensure the machine remains grounded during operations.

 The centrifuge has an automatic shutoff feature that will snap into action
when the machine detects any imbalance. In some devices, the covering
glass will break to alert you.

 The Gerber centrifuge has a cover lock that ensures the machine will not
run unless it is properly secured.

 Gerber centrifuges come with a strong metallic sheet with acid-resistant


paint. This ensures the machine does not get corroded in case of acid
spillage.

 Every Gerber centrifuge has a mechanical brake for safe operations. The
machines are calibrated to run for 5 minutes.

 Each unit is heated to eliminate the need for water bath after
centrifugation.

2. Gerber Butyrometer (equipment)


PURPOSE

A Gerber butyrometer is special measuring equipment for determining the fat


content of dairy products. There are special butyrometers for fresh milk and
cream. A butyrometer works with a Gerber centrifuge and is an indispensable
instrument in the butter fat determination process. When you buy this item for
laboratory use, do not forget the butyrometer stand.

5. Gerber Lactometer (equipment)

PURPOSE

Lactometers are special hydrometers used to check the specific density of fluids.
Gerber lactometers are specially made for determining the density of milk and are
very sensitive to changes in milk solids. The sensitivity of a Gerber lactometer is
due to its size and the lead shots at the base that are calibrated to detect the
slightest changes in density.

1: FORMALIN TEST
PURPOSE

Milk is produced in rural and suburban areas of the country and is


transported twice a day to big cities. During summer months, milk usually
gets spoiled. The milk transporters add ice blocks to keep milk cool and
formalin to preserve the milk in the containers. Formalin is highly toxic and
carcinogenic therefore formalin added milk is hazardous for end
consumers.

3: STARCH TEST

PURPOSE
Starch of cereal flours such as flour of sangaraha (water caltrop) is commonly
added to increase the density of milk (Lactometer reading) that reduces if it is
adulterated with water. Uncooked starch may be health hazard for consumers
but it is deceiving/ cheating to the end consumers. The presence of starch or
cereal flours is detected in the laboratory.
